/* ----------------------------------------------------------------------- */
  
UBYTE WriteCurrentRecord(struct DatabaseHeader *header_p)

{

UBYTE i, field_length, newline, null, error_number=NO_ERROR;

ULONG count=0;

newline='\n';

null='\0';

s_clip_request_p->io_Offset=0; 

WriteToClip("FORM",4);

s_clip_request_p->io_Offset=8; /* allow space for chunksize */

error_number=WriteToClip("FTXT",4);

error_number=WriteToClip("CHRS",4);

s_clip_request_p->io_Offset=20; /* allow space for datasize */

for (i=0;i<g_database_header.dh_FieldCount;i++)

  {

  if(field_length=strlen(&g_current_node_p->ln_Field[i][0]))
  
     {
     
     error_number=WriteToClip(&g_current_node_p->ln_Field[i][0],(UBYTE)field_length);
     
     }
     
  error_number=WriteToClip(&newline,1); /* these are written for ALL fields */  
 
  }

count=s_clip_request_p->io_Offset-16; /* ie less the 4 iff fields */

if (s_clip_request_p->io_Offset & 1)  
   
    error_number=WriteToClip(&null,1); /* pad byte if needed */

s_clip_request_p->io_Offset=16;

error_number=WriteToClip((UBYTE *)&count,4); /* data size */

s_clip_request_p->io_Offset=4;

count+=12;

error_number=WriteToClip((UBYTE *)&count,4); /* data size */

s_clip_request_p->io_Command=CMD_UPDATE;

error_number=DoIO((struct IORequest *)s_clip_request_p);

return(error_number);

}

/* ----------------------------------------------------------------------- */
  
UBYTE WriteToClip(UBYTE *buffer_p, ULONG length)

{

UBYTE error_number=NO_ERROR;

s_clip_request_p->io_Command=CMD_WRITE;
   
s_clip_request_p->io_Data=(UBYTE *)buffer_p;

s_clip_request_p->io_Length=length;

error_number=DoIO((struct IORequest *)s_clip_request_p);

return(error_number);

}
